Ethio-funk masters Black Jesus Experience join forces with proud Kuku Nyunkal man and master yiki yiki (didjeridu) player Sean Ryan to perform grooving meditations on land, life and spirit.
With a legacy of acclaimed albums and global tours, including collaborations with Ethio jazz legend Mulatu Astatke and appearances at major festivals such as Glastonbury, WOMADelaide, Big Day Out, Golden Plains and Strawberry Fields, BJX is an irresistibly danceable ten-piece explosion of deep Ethiopian truth, hip-hop poetics and future funk.
Sean Ryan’s powerfully rhythmic approach to the yiki yiki brings a profound new dimension to BJX’s sound — traversing deep tone-conversations, poetic extrapolations and grooving meditations that are both ancient and futuristic, grounded and ecstatic.
